About the role:
- As the Care Home Cook, you will be required to prepare and cook nutritious meals using fresh ingredients.
- Schedule weekly meal menus, paying attention to individual dietary requirements
- Work with the Home Manager to ensure that ordering of stock is in line with budgetary requirements.
- Work with healthcare professionals involved in the support of people living in our care homes to ensure meal plans and dietary requirements fall into individuals support plans and risk assessments.
- Maintain quality assurance systems within the kitchen
- Undertake supervision of other kitchen team members
- Have a full understanding of Health & Safety as well as Food Hygiene issues, COSHH, and working within the guidelines relating to contamination and cross infection.
- You will be involved in meaningful activities with the people living in our care home as well as always promoting independence, choice, dignity, and respect
